Kaiserburg Nürnberg - Imperial Castle in Nuremberg, Nürnberg, Mittelfranken, Freistaat Bayern, Bundesrepublik Deutschland.

 

 

   A collection of historical defensive and offensive weapons, such as body armor, firearms, staves, shields, and other accessories, illustrates how castle combat techniques changed over the centuries. The storm ladder and attack shield are unique testament to late medieval combat technologies. From the 16th century onward, firearms began to dominate the battlefield. Traditional weapons increasingly lost their original significance and were used as magnificent displays, including during imperial visits to Nuremberg.
   Historical saddles, stirrups, bridles, and spurs are among the most underrated physical attributes required by rulers and their entourage in the Holy Roman Empire. To fulfill their duties, the head of the Reich had to travel vast distances in the face of wind and weather.
